Africa CDC and WHO Investigate Whether Ebola Virus Is Mutating as DRC Outbreak Exceeds 4,000 Cases

DRC's Ebola outbreak has surpassed 4,000 cases and 1,800 deaths, making it the second-largest on record. Africa CDC's Jean Kaseya and WHO's Tedros Adhanom Ghebreyesus plan studies to check if the virus is mutating. The Bundibugyo strain historically causes lower fatality than the Zaire strain behind the 2014–18 epidemic that killed over 11,000.
